RANEE OF SARAWAK

ARRIVAL IN AUCKLAND WIFE OF THE WHITE RAJAH Wearing a pun- silk grey and blue sarong, which was gracefully draped to form a complete dress, Her Highness the Ranee of Sarawak, wife of bir Charles Vvner Brooke, the third white Rajah, has arrived in Auckland en route to Now York and London. Jin; Ranee's first concern on her arrival was to find a place where site could purchase stockings, as she was feeling the cold very much, and when told that her chances of obtaining any were remote her dismay was apparent. The Ranee spoke enthusiastically of her life in Sarawak, in which she has lived for five months of every year for the past 30 years. Her home is a palace built in bungalow style and staffed by Malayan servants and a Chinese cook. The ruling white family, she said, lived

in close contact with the natives, who were a simple but friendly people. During the recent centenary celebra- 1 tions of the State of Sarawak the natives held great ceremonials, unostentatious but very lovely, comprising speeches of loyalty to the Rajah and Banee, the giving of presents, and the holding of torchlight processions and native dancing. The Banee had the unenviable experience of being stranded in New York unable to leave for Sarawak to attend the celebrations owing to the difficulty of exchange of currency. A writer who has written several novels and a history of Sarawak, the Banee promptly set to work to write magazine articles in America until she eventually accumulated enough money to take her to Sarawak for the celebrations. She is now on her way to London to spend the winter there with her three daughters, the Countess of Inch cape, who is driving a mobile canteen in London, Mrs. Harry Roy, who is in North Wales with her two small children. and 31 rs. Gregory, who is living in the country in England.
